Goppingen, 30 March 2021: The Mercedes-AMG Petronas Formula One Team and Mercedes-EQ Formula
E Team are proud and delighted to jointly announce the leading global software company TeamViewer
as a new official partner. TeamViewer will provide the teams with remote connectivity solutions
and further cutting-edge technology to drive greater performance over the next five years.
The software company breaks new ground as the first brand to agree a new partnership with
Mercedes in Formula One and Formula E, including prominent branding on both cars and the drivers'
racing suits. As the only manufacturer competing in both series, Mercedes is uniquely positioned
to deliver this partnership.
TeamViewer will be joining a high-tech ecosystem that is engineering the future of mobility
in the world's fastest development laboratory, thanks to advanced performance hybrid solutions
in Formula One and battery electric technology in Formula E, which will find their ways into
future passenger vehicles. The demanding remote operating conditions, as well as the data-driven
nature of each racing series, will prove use cases that can be translated from the racetrack
to the industrial environment for TeamViewer's customers.
TeamViewer software will make the Mercedes teams more efficient, with optimized remote operations
and enhanced connectivity between team processes trackside and back at base, notably in terms
of race support during testing and racing. TeamViewer will furthermore play an important role
in motorsport's journey towards net zero emissions, by enabling people and companies to effectively
monitor systems remotely. By enabling remote working and IoT solutions across multiple sites,
TeamViewer technology can deliver further reductions of the carbon footprint of the racing
teams, each of which achieved the FIA's 3* Environmental Accreditation standard last year.
Today's announcement also provides a sneak preview of the branding that will appear on the
Mercedes race cars in Formula One and Formula E, as well as on the driver overalls and teamwear,
from the respective Monaco races in each series - the Monaco E-Prix will be held on 8th May,
with the Grand Prix de Monaco following two weeks later, on 23rd May.
Broadcast in more than 170 territories around the world and with more than 500 million global
fans, Formula One is the world's most popular annual sporting platform and reaches an annual
cumulative audience of over 1.5 billion. Alongside the global pinnacle of motorsport, Formula
E is growing a new and distinctive audience for its unique city racing format, and together
the two series will support TeamViewer's ambition to become a truly global tech brand through
races in 25 countries across six continents.

The Mercedes-Benz and the already announced Manchester United partnerships form a key pillar
of TeamViewer's marketing strategy to invest in its brand equity globally and accelerate the
enterprise customer and personal user expansion in key growth markets. The company expects
both sports partnerships to foster growth after 2023 when it expects EUR 1 billion in billings,
leading to extra billings of around EUR 150 million in 2025, while retaining best in class
profitability levels. The investment in the Mercedes F1 and FE teams is already reflected
in the recently updated adjusted EBITDA margin guidance of 49-51% of billings for 2021. All
strategic marketing activities have no impact on other growth initiatives including investments
in sales and R&D as well as further tuck-in acquisitions.

About TeamViewer
TeamViewer is a leading global technology company that provides a connectivity platform to
remotely access, control, manage, monitor, and repair devices of any kind - from laptops and
mobile phones to industrial machines and robots. Although TeamViewer is free of charge for
private use, it has more than 550,000 subscribers and enables companies of all sizes and from
all industries to digitalize their business-critical processes through seamless connectivity.
Against the backdrop of global megatrends like device proliferation, automation and new work,
TeamViewer proactively shapes digital transformation and continuously innovates in the fields
of Augmented Reality, Internet of Things or Artificial Intelligence. Since the company's foundation
in 2005, TeamViewer's software has been installed on more than 2.5 billion devices around
the world. The company is headquartered in Goppingen, Germany, and employs more than 1,300
people globally. In 2020, TeamViewer achieved billings of EUR 460m. TeamViewer AG (TMV) is
listed at Frankfurt Stock Exchange and belongs to the MDAX. Further information can be found
at www.teamviewer.com .
About Mercedes-AMG Petronas Formula One Team
The Mercedes-AMG Petronas F1 Team is the works Formula One Team of Mercedes-Benz, competing
in the FIA Formula One(TM) World Championship - the pinnacle of world motorsport and the largest
annual sporting series in the world. Based at two world-class technology campuses in the UK,
the team designs, develops, manufactures and races the race cars and Hybrid Power Units driven
by seven-time World Champion Lewis Hamilton and race-winning team-mate Valtteri Bottas. Formula
One is a uniquely demanding technical and human challenge, requiring the right alchemy of
cutting-edge technologies, high-performance management and elite teamwork to deliver results
at 23 Grands Prix around the globe in a race season running from March to December. The Mercedes-AMG
Petronas F1 team set new benchmarks for F1(TM) success on its way to winning the Constructors'
and Drivers' World Championships in 2014, 2015, 2016, 2017, 2018, 2019 and 2020. During those
seven Championship-winning seasons, the team scored 100 wins, 200 podiums, 107 pole positions,
70 fastest laps and 53 one-two finishes from 134 race starts.
About Mercedes EQ Formula E Team
Motorsport has been a core element of Mercedes-Benz for more than 125 years. The first vehicle
to bear the Mercedes-Benz name was a racing car. In 2019, Mercedes-Benz added a new chapter
in its long and
successful motorsport history: For the first time, two electric racing cars from the new
Mercedes-EQ Formula E Team are entering the racetrack. The ABB FIA Formula E World Championship
is the ideal platform to demonstrate the performance of the Mercedes-EQ battery-powered electric
vehicles, offering a completely new kind of experience, which combines racing with a unique
event character. The team celebrated the first ever fully-electric race win for Mercedes-Benz
and ended their debut season in Formula E in third place in the team championship. The Mercedes-EQ
Formula E team benefits from the brand's many years of experience in motorsport and its technical
know-how throughout the entire Mercedes-Benz Motorsport-Family. By competing in two racing
series - Formula 1 and Formula E - in parallel, Mercedes transfer the lessons from both to
its road vehicle development. The two platforms combined will constitute a major technology
driver for the entire Mercedes-Benz family and help to shape the future of the automobile.

TeamViewer has defined each of the following APMs as follows:
"Billings" represent the (net) value of goods and services invoiced to customers in a given
period whose realization is probable - it is defined as revenue adjusted for change in deferred
revenue P&L-effective; "Adjusted EBITDA" means EBITDA, adjusted for P&L-effective changes
in deferred revenue as well as for certain special items relating to share based compensations
and other material items that are not reflective of the operating performance of the business;
"Adjusted EBITDA margin" means Adjusted EBITDA as a percentage of billings.
